How to Install glmemperf software package in Ubuntu 12.04 LTS (Precise Pangolin)

glmemperf software package provides benchmark for measuring OpenGL ES 2.0 rendering performance, you can install in your Ubuntu 12.04 LTS (Precise Pangolin) by running the commands given below on the terminal,

$ sudo apt-get update
$ sudo apt-get install glmemperf 

glmemperf is installed in your system.

Make ensure the glmemperf package were installed using the commands given below,

$ sudo dpkg-query -l | grep glmemperf *

You will get with glmemperf package name, version, architecture and description in a table
